SSREnricher: a computational approach for large-scale identification of polymorphic microsatellites based on comparative transcriptome analysis

Abstract: Microsatellite (SSR) markers are the most popular markers for genetic analyses and molecular selective breeding in plants and animals. However, the currently available methods to develop SSRs are relatively time-consuming and expensive. One of the most factors is low frequency of polymorphic SSRs.
